Output eca934b563ea73f519d72891d202facd4e9a250c4af7aa2734c2f52bcfaae70a:6197

value
2057570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ba4392617004f41688ffc3eaf68f9d93d3672c2 OP_EQUAL
address
MEo7eFLgSGKfzjypvfUjQhaAU1vTfPhLY6
transaction
eca934b563ea73f519d72891d202facd4e9a250c4af7aa2734c2f52bcfaae70a
spent
true